diff options
| author | Stefan Pluecken <stefan.pluecken@multimedia-labs.de> | 2006-05-06 15:54:57 +0000 |
|---|---|---|
| committer | Stefan Pluecken <stefan.pluecken@multimedia-labs.de> | 2006-05-06 15:54:57 +0000 |
| commit | 31852389b616fe439a66e987cd64b6ef4060f982 (patch) | |
| tree | ccc979f77bab6725245693fb021e7e2fae6746ec /lib/python | |
| parent | 7d9a41496e86df85443e1ab05f886752863b166a (diff) | |
| download | enigma2-31852389b616fe439a66e987cd64b6ef4060f982.tar.gz enigma2-31852389b616fe439a66e987cd64b6ef4060f982.zip | |
don't add timers that are based on epg data, which are older than 14 days
Diffstat (limited to 'lib/python')
| -rw-r--r-- | lib/python/Screens/EpgSelection.py | 4 | ||||
| -rw-r--r-- | lib/python/Screens/EventView.py | 2 | ||||
| -rw-r--r-- | lib/python/Screens/TimerEdit.py | 2 |
3 files changed, 4 insertions, 4 deletions
diff --git a/lib/python/Screens/EpgSelection.py b/lib/python/Screens/EpgSelection.py index 3dbba0fd..ffbea9a0 100644 --- a/lib/python/Screens/EpgSelection.py +++ b/lib/python/Screens/EpgSelection.py @@ -14,7 +14,7 @@ from TimerEdit import TimerEditList from TimerEntry import TimerEntry from ServiceReference import ServiceReference from Components.config import config, currentConfigSelectionElement -from time import localtime +from time import localtime, time import xml.dom.minidom @@ -184,7 +184,7 @@ class EPGSelection(Screen): serviceref = cur[1] if event is None: return - newEntry = RecordTimerEntry(serviceref, *parseEvent(event)) + newEntry = RecordTimerEntry(serviceref, checkOldTimers = True, *parseEvent(event)) self.session.openWithCallback(self.timerEditFinished, TimerEntry, newEntry) def timerEditFinished(self, answer): diff --git a/lib/python/Screens/EventView.py b/lib/python/Screens/EventView.py index 05f2b1e3..6563daa1 100644 --- a/lib/python/Screens/EventView.py +++ b/lib/python/Screens/EventView.py @@ -59,7 +59,7 @@ class EventViewBase: def timerAdd(self): if not self.isRecording: - newEntry = RecordTimerEntry(self.currentService, *parseEvent(self.event)) + newEntry = RecordTimerEntry(self.currentService, checkOldTimers = True, *parseEvent(self.event)) self.session.openWithCallback(self.timerEditFinished, TimerEntry, newEntry) def timerEditFinished(self, answer): diff --git a/lib/python/Screens/TimerEdit.py b/lib/python/Screens/TimerEdit.py index ece9dc4c..3eae8162 100644 --- a/lib/python/Screens/TimerEdit.py +++ b/lib/python/Screens/TimerEdit.py @@ -139,7 +139,7 @@ class TimerEditList(Screen): else: data = parseEvent(event) - self.addTimer(RecordTimerEntry(serviceref, *data)) + self.addTimer(RecordTimerEntry(serviceref, checkOldTimers = True, *data)) def addTimer(self, timer): self.session.openWithCallback(self.finishedAdd, TimerEntry, timer) |
